实名认证:构建数字信任的基石与实施路径
2025.09.26 22:26浏览量:42简介:本文深入探讨实名认证在数字时代的核心价值,从技术实现、法律合规、用户体验三个维度展开分析,结合金融、社交、政务等场景案例,解析实名认证的体系构建与风险防控策略,为开发者提供全流程实施指南。
实名认证:构建数字信任的基石与实施路径
一、实名认证的本质与核心价值
实名认证(Real-Name Authentication)是数字身份与现实身份绑定的技术过程,其本质是通过多维度数据核验,构建”数字世界-物理世界”的信任桥梁。在《网络安全法》《个人信息保护法》框架下,实名认证已成为互联网服务的合规底线,其价值体现在三个层面:
法律合规性
根据《互联网信息服务管理办法》,网络运营者需对用户进行真实身份信息核验。例如,金融类APP必须通过OCR识别身份证+人脸比对完成三级实名,否则将面临监管处罚。某支付平台曾因未严格落实实名制被罚没2800万元,凸显其合规必要性。风险防控能力
实名体系可有效阻断黑产攻击路径。以游戏行业为例,某头部厂商接入公安部身份核验接口后,外挂账号量下降67%,未成年人冒用成人身份问题解决率达92%。其技术原理是通过活体检测+身份证号校验+运营商三网比对,构建三重防护。用户体验优化
合理设计的实名流程可提升用户转化率。某社交平台采用”手机号+短信验证码”初级实名,用户注册后引导完成”身份证上传+人脸识别”的完整实名,次日留存率提升18%。关键在于分阶段设计认证策略,平衡安全与便捷。
二、技术实现体系解析
1. 认证技术栈构成
实名认证系统包含四大技术模块:
- 数据采集层:支持身份证OCR识别(准确率≥99%)、NFC读卡、手动输入等多种方式
- 核验引擎层:集成公安部身份库、运营商数据、银行卡四要素等核验通道
- 活体检测层:采用3D结构光、动作指令、微表情分析等技术防伪
- 风控决策层:基于设备指纹、行为轨迹、关系图谱构建风险模型
某银行系统实现方案示例:
class RealNameAuth:def __init__(self):self.id_card_validator = IDCardValidator() # 身份证校验模块self.face_recognizer = FaceRecognizer() # 人脸比对模块self.risk_engine = RiskEngine() # 风控决策模块def authenticate(self, id_card, face_image, phone):# 1. 身份证格式校验if not self.id_card_validator.validate(id_card):return {"code": 400, "msg": "身份证格式错误"}# 2. 活体检测与人脸比对liveness_score = self.face_recognizer.detect_liveness(face_image)if liveness_score < 0.8:return {"code": 403, "msg": "活体检测未通过"}# 3. 三要素核验(身份证+人脸+手机号)auth_result = self.risk_engine.verify(id_card, face_image, phone)return {"code": 200, "data": auth_result}
2. 典型认证流程设计
以电商场景为例,推荐的分阶段认证流程:
- 注册阶段:手机号+短信验证码(初级实名)
- 支付阶段:银行卡四要素(姓名、身份证、银行卡号、手机号)
- 高风险操作:人脸识别+公安部身份核验
某跨境电商平台数据显示,该策略使欺诈交易率下降41%,同时用户注册完成率保持在85%以上。
三、合规与风险防控要点
1. 数据安全合规要求
- 最小化原则:仅收集必要的认证要素(如金融场景需四要素,社交场景可仅需手机号)
- 加密传输:采用SM4国密算法对敏感数据加密,密钥管理符合GM/T 0054标准
- 存储期限:身份信息存储不超过业务必需期限,建议采用哈希加盐存储
2. 常见风险应对策略
| 风险类型 | 应对方案 |
|---|---|
| 伪造证件 | 接入公安部CTID可信身份认证平台 |
| 深度伪造攻击 | 采用红外活体检测+微表情分析双因子验证 |
| 账号盗用 | 结合设备指纹、IP定位、操作习惯构建动态风控模型 |
| 法律合规风险 | 定期进行等保测评,通过ISO 27701隐私信息管理体系认证 |
四、实施建议与最佳实践
1. 开发者实施指南
技术选型:
- 小型项目:采用阿里云、腾讯云等提供的实名认证SDK
- 大型系统:自建认证中心,集成多源核验通道
性能优化:
- 异步核验:非实时场景采用消息队列解耦
- 缓存策略:对高频核验结果建立Redis缓存
用户体验:
- 提供多种认证方式(OCR识别、手动输入、NFC读卡)
- 进度可视化:展示认证步骤与预计时间
2. 企业级解决方案
某银行构建的分布式实名认证系统架构:
- 接入层:负载均衡+限流组件(QPS 5000+)
- 服务层:微服务架构,每个核验通道独立部署
- 数据层:HBase存储认证记录,Elasticsearch支持快速检索
- 监控层:Prometheus+Grafana实时监控认证成功率、耗时等指标
该系统实现99.95%的可用性,单笔认证耗时控制在300ms以内。
五、未来发展趋势
- 技术融合:生物特征识别(掌纹、声纹)与区块链身份认证的结合
- 监管科技:基于监管沙盒的动态合规调整机制
- 跨境互认:参与国际身份认证标准制定(如FIDO联盟生态)
实名认证正从”合规要求”向”信任基础设施”演进。开发者需建立动态认知体系,持续关注《数据安全法》修订、eID数字身份体系推广等政策动向,在保障安全的前提下,构建更高效的数字身份验证方案。

发表评论
登录后可评论,请前往 登录 或 注册